Corey resides in Los Angeles but was born and raised in Livingston, New Jersey. He is a graduate of Syracuse University and began his career in talent management representing the likes of Steve Buscemi, Anna Paquin, Thomas Jane, Minnie Driver and Chris Cooper at Michael Ovitz' Artists Management Group and then Jeff Kwatinetz' and Rick Yorn's The Firm.
From there, he took his unique skill set and production experience and segued into reality television, serving as producer on ABC's hit The Bachelor & co-executive producer on top-rated shows Celebrity Wife Swap on ABC, Bring It! on Lifetime plus Bravo's The Millionaire Matchmaker, Timber Creek Lodge and Relative Success with Tabatha Coffey. Most recently he completed work as co-executive producer on the critically acclaimed A&E series, Leah Remini: Scientology & The Aftermath.
Along with segueing into reality, Corey also focuses his attention on long form, narrative storytelling, producing the award-winning festival favorite "American Native" documentary, the award-winning documentary short, "Kid Yamaka," which premiered at Cannes International Film Festival and he is also in post-production on his follow up full-length documentary called "An Accidental Climber." In addition to documentary films, he also produces scripted fare, including the Cloris Leachman staring, "This is Happening," a festival favorite which is now available in all major formats.
Corey was also recently nominated for an Emmy for his work producing the Super Bowl XLIX Show Open (2015).
